Texas High School Football Star Receiver Dies from Gunshot

Tragic news out of Stemmons Corridor, Dallas.  17 year-old Tony Evans Jr. was fatally shot early Sunday morning.   

Evans Jr. was considered a “3-Star Recruit,” from Lancaster High School.  He had committed to play college football for Wyoming.  He had thirteen catches in the shortened 2020 season, for 268 yards and four touchdowns.

He was shot, along with another person, at 1:30am inside a room at the Hawthorn Suites hotel. Evans Jr. died at the hospital.  The other victim is currently in stable condition.
